Iowa started its HS baseball and softball season. Multiple area schools "suspended" their season after players tested positive. Some are now restarting their seasons after 14-days.

In baseball and softball, players are mostly socially distanced. This is in contrast with football, and wrestling.

However, in baseball and softball, players and staff are sitting in the same dugout, which they don't have to do. They could maintain more distance. We live one-block from the HS softball park. When I hear the school bus start, it makes me cringe. I noticed one school brought two school buses.

I am concerned how this will spread when the kids return to school. I am not seeing much on efforts to contain the spread at school.

Over the past week, Iowa is trending upward on a rising curve, but Iowa is not trending as sharply upward as Texas, Florida, and Arizona. The prior week it was slightly downward. It probably takes two weeks to determine if there is a trend. Unlike Europe, Iowa has not mashed down the curve.

Coming back to football, it seems schools will wait until the last possible moment to decide. We were going to start in the Fall, but I see there is some sentiment building over waiting until spring. If a vaccine that could be distributed by February were expected, the Spring argument would make sense. 

If the early vaccines are only 50% effective, and only 50% get the vaccine, there will still be considerable spread.

Some D3 and NAIA schools have already cancelled their seasons. A couple D1 games have been cancelled, primarily related to the Patriot League's travel restrictions and neutral site games, primarily involving HBCUs.

The Ivy League is about to move all fall sports to the spring. Just like they were the first to cancel their basketball tournaments and spring sports, everyone else will follow their announcement. Nobody else wants to be first, though.
